Overview Water Treatment Plant Operators are responsible for the operation and maintenance of water treatment plants. They monitor and adjust the plant’s equipment to ensure that the water is treated to meet safety and quality standards. They also perform regular maintenance and troubleshoot any issues that arise. They must be knowledgeable about the plant’s equipment, processes, and safety regulations. They must be able to read and interpret technical documents, such as schematics and manuals. They must also be able to communicate effectively with other staff members and supervisors. Job Skills Required
